I Response: Agree. RECOMMENDATIONS The 2007/2008 Contra Costa County Grand Jury recommends: 1. That the Sheriff expands wherever possible the use of the Custody Alternative Facility. Response: The recommendation has been implemented. The Sheriff has expressed his commitment to prioritize the use of custody alternatives and to expand the scope of those alternatives to encompass drug abuse treatment and prevention programs. 2. That within six months of this report, the Sheriff works with the General Service Department to accomplish the installation of an electrically operated gate and security cameras at the entrance to the Marsh Creek Detention Facility. Response: The recommendation requires further analysis. Multiple options could be implemented to deter the infiltration of contraband in the Facility, including gates, cameras, and layered perimeter fencing. The General Services Department will prepare a cost estimate for the various options within six months. Affordable options will be implemented, subject to the County's Adopted Budget. 3. That within six months of this report, the Sheriff works with the General Services Department to complete a feasibility study and to secure proposals that cover the available alternatives to alleviate the Martinez and West County Detention Facilities' sewage drainage systems' vulnerability. Response: The recommendation will not be implemented because it is not warranted. Staff at the Martinez and West County Detention Facilities has increased its diligence in tracking inmate clothing and bedding since a flooding incident at the MDF in September 2007. Additionally, the General Services Department has installed devices at the MDF, in areas where feasible, to limit the number of toilet flushes per hour and has installed timers on showers to limit the opportunities for inmate sabotage. 2 Inspection of Detention Facilities in Contra Costa County June 11,2008 County Response to Grand Jury Report No.0804 Page 4 Response: This recommendation will be implemented within six months.
